Proven USMLE Tutoring
with a money-back guarantee
Expert tutors with 260+ at your side,
to make sure you ace your STEP exam!
Expert tutors with 260+
at your side, to make sure
you ace your STEP exam!
200+ students have passed & aced
their STEP exams with us
Why Us?
Our tutors have extensive experience with USMLE preparation for both STEP 1 and STEP 2CK with 260+ scores. We’ve worked with and helped countless students by providing resources, study plans, and testing strategies. We believe that every applicant is different and that’s why we tailor plans based on your needs, goals, timeline, and capacity.
What Applicants Who We

Leave your message here and we will get in touch with you as soon as possible.Leave your message here and we will get in touch with you as soon as possible.

What does USMLE Tutoring include?
Tutoring on specific subjects & concepts
Best resources to use
Study and exam strategies
Timeline and study plan
Let’s make sure you pass & ace your exam!


What's included

($118 per hour)


What's included

($146 per hour)


What's included

($170 per hour)

* Gain UNLIMITED access to a USMLE Tutor via WhatsApp, text, or email for personalized, constant guidance throughout your exam preparation journey.

** This requires the student to take an NBME assessment both before initiating our tutoring sessions and upon their conclusion. We guarantee a minimum score improvement of 10 points. Should this not be achieved, we will provide an additional 5 hours of tutoring at no extra cost.

*** If you are not satisfied with your tutor after the first hour you can either request another tutor or request a refund (you will get a refund of the amount you paid minus transaction fees of 5% of the amount).

Not ready to commit to a package?
1-Hour Tutoring/Planning


Get Your Money Back If Your Are Not Satisfied!

We are super confident in our course and are willing to back it with a 100% money back guarantee! #RiskFREE

What to expect?

Step 1
After you register, we will send you a catalogue of our expert tutors to choose from and resources you can utilize before your session.
Step 2
We will connect you with your preferred tutor who will ask you a few questions to prepare for the session, and we will work with you to find the time to conduct the session based on your availability.
Step 3
You will meet virtually one-on-one with your tutor for the time you registered. Each session will be one hour long. In order to best utilize the time during this session, we suggest that you come with questions that you may have about your exam preparation.


Asked Questions

What does USMLE tutoring include?
A one-on-one session with an expert tutor that is tailored to your needs. It can include a personalized timeline and study plan, study and test-taking strategies, subject-specific tutoring for any USMLE-related topics, or any questions you have about the USMLE exams.
Where do sessions take place?

All tutoring is done one-on-one via online platforms (e.g. Zoom, Google Meet, etc). This allows the most convenience for both the tutor and the student. Students have limited time, and this eliminates the need to travel.

What is the refund policy?

We offer a 100% money back guarantee on all our USMLE Tutoring packages. If you are not satisfied with your advisor or the session after the first hour you can either request a new advisor or request a refund and we will refund your money no questions asked. If more than one session is completed, refunds will not be issued. If you are not satisfied with your tutor, please reach out to us at info@thematchguy.com

Do you offer more than one hour of USMLE tutoring?

Yes, we offer as many hours as you need. You can buy the packages in increments of 1, 10, 20 or 50 hours. Please reach out to us at info@thematchguy.com if you are interested in creating a custom package.

Do you offer tutoring for all USMLE exams?
Yes, we offer tutoring for USMLE STEP1, STEP 2CK, and STEP 3 including both the MCQs and CCS questions.
Do you have a schedule or lesson plan?
Our students are very successful in achieving their desired score goals. We work with you during the sessions to set up study schedules and build a plan that fits your schedule and aligns with your goals.
Why is it better than studying on my own?

Our experience has shown that students have a difficult time identifying their own greatest weaknesses. Addressing them and improving is even more challenging. This may lead to improper use of time and resource management. We offer a range of study packages that will help save your time and improve your score to get the residency spot you are dreaming of.

What is the best time to start USMLE tutoring?

We advise to start as early as you can. When you start early, you will have more time to not only develop your fundamental knowledge, but also to apply it as you build your analytical skills. This provides greater perspective and understanding of how your classroom lectures and exams will ultimately be tested on the USMLE exams, thus maximizing your preparation as you progress through medical school.

Is there a free trial?
We offer a free 15-minute phone call with one of our tutors. This would give you the opportunity to discuss your interests and needs. We can guide you with your goals to help you decide what kind of tutoring program is best for you.
Who are your tutors?
Our tutors are from top-ranking medical school and residencies. They have all scored 260+ on their board exams.
Can I change tutors?
If, for any reason, you are not satisfied with your tutor we will match you up with someone that better fits your goals and understanding.

Still got questions?

We are happy to answer them



This in-depth course will teach you how to take a research project from idea to publication.
How to Study
for Exams
This course will teach you study techniques that will  boost your performance on exams!
How to find Research Positions
This course will demonstrate how to find research positions in the US!
Shopping Cart